Basics and Development of Stochastic Models for a Structural Reliability Assessment of Reinforced Concrete Bridges on the Basis of the Results from Bridge Inspection A probabilistic method based on the reliability theory allows a quick assessment of the load bearing capacity of damaged reinforced concrete bridges. The aim is to support the bridge inspection engineer during the bridge inspection according to DIN 1076 [1] and not to replace a static recalculation. It should allow a quick decision as to whether or not a restriction of the crossing traffic is necessary. With this method it is possible to achieve a better assessment of the influence of damages on reinforced concrete bridges which are seen in a visual bridge inspection. Part 1 of the two papers describes the basics of the methodology and shows the development of the stochastic models for the material and geometry parameters which have changed as a result of damage. In Part 2 the model uncertainty for the bridge inspector and the practical use in accordance with the RI-EBW-PRUF [2] are shown.
